Train-the-Trainer Seminar for Pilates Professionals

On Saturday January 20, 2007, Pilates instructors from around the Bay Area met at Los Gatos Pilates to attend the Physical Therapy of Los Gatos Train-the-Trainer seminar: “Assessment for Pilates Instructors.” The purpose of the seminar was to present key physical assessment tools that Pilates instructors can use to customize exercise programs to meet the […]

Pilates at Physical Therapy of Los Gatos

Therapeutic exercise is a hallmark of physical therapy. Among many benefits, therapeutic exercise can restore correct strength ratios between muscles, increase functional capacity, and improve coordination. When prescribing therapeutic exercise, the physical therapist must consider the entire sequence of neuromuscular events that allows the patient to perform their daily activities and sports.
